While dealing with childen in Government Schools/Slums, our volunteers have often expressed concern that there is a pressing need to address several issues related to Adolescent Health such as Personal Hygiene, Nutrition, Psychosocial issues, etc. Keeping this in mind, Youth for Seva now has a seperate division on Adolescent Health which will focus on improving the overall health of children through Awareness Programs (by trained Volunteers and Professionals), Medical Checkups (by Professionals), counselling, etc

MEDICAL CHECKUPS
Medical, Dental and Eye checkups will be conducted in the schools/slums where our volunteers currently teach. We will soon put up information on how you can initiate it at your school/slum.
FUTURE PLANS:
In future, we plan to have workshops conducted by experts on issues such as child abuse and neglect, substance abuse, etc. Volunteers will be trained on how to Identify a child with problems and direct the child to a recognized help centre.
